Replacing the UV Lamp
The intensity of the UV lamp, particularly the emission of short-wavelength radiation,
decreases over time. Replace the lamp after every six months of operation.
NOTE:
A cotton glove for wearing during the installation is included with
the replacement UV lamp to avoid leaving fingerprints on the quartz
window of the lamp. Fingerprints absorb UV radiation and decrease the
performance of the oxidation reactor. If necessary, use methanol to
remove any fingerprints before installing the new lamp.
To replace the UV lamp
1. If the Analyzer is taking measurements, click the
Stop Analysis
button.
2.
On the Analyzer’s
Home
screen, click the
Power Off
button to close all the
files.
3.
Turn the rotary power switch (located on the left outside panel of the Analyzer)
to the
Off
position to complete the power off cycle.
4.
Open the Analyzer’s door to access the inside of the Analyzer.
Hazardous Material Disposal
The UV lamp contains mercury and may be considered hazardous material in your local
area. Dispose of these items in accordance with federal, state, or local government
regulations.
In the case of any broken or damaged UV lamp, handle the remains in accordance with
your organization’s toxic waste handling procedure and dispose of them in accordance
with federal, state, or local government regulations.
Warning
To avoid potentially dangerous shock, BEFORE opening the Analyzer,
stop any analysis and power off the operating system. Click the Power
On/Off
button in the Analyzer’s firmware, then turn
off
the power
switch and disconnect from the power supply. Any operation requiring
access to the inside of the Analyzer without turning off power, including
installation of maintenance items, could result in injury.
RISK GROUP 3 Warning: UV emitted from this product. Avoid eye and
skin exposure to unshielded product.
